Comparing Large and Small Rifle Primer Types
When selecting rifle rounds, understanding the distinction between large and small rifle primer types is vital. Small igniters are generally found in smaller caliber cartridges like the .223 AR, while larger primers are usual in heavier rounds such as the .308 Winchester. Essentially, the measurement shows the amount of shock necessary to trigger the propellant. While both operate to begin burning, the actual features plus reactivity can differ among producers and might affect firing dependability. Therefore, careful assessment of your weapon's needs is advisable.
Picking the Primer: Silicone vs. Classic
When preparing a surface for coating, the ideal primer is absolutely vital. Several homeowners face the decision between silicone-based and classic primers. Silicone primers excel on surfaces containing existing silicone, like stucco, avoiding adhesion problems. However, traditional primers, which are usually water-based, are frequently more appropriate for inside drywall and different smooth materials. Think about your project's specific demands prior to reaching an last selection.
